X the not-adventurer

Discussion in 'Suggestions' started by Mashirafen, Sep 4, 2012.

    I don't know if it's meant to be like this already or there's been a thing about it before, but can we have some kind of profession thing other than 'adventurer'? It seems a bit pointless having 'X the adventurer' scoreboard when it appends every single name. A randomly generated thing would be nice, but something as simple as using a profession based on whatever skill (or skills?) you've levelled up the most '(e.g. X the necromancer, X the archaeologist, X the vegan vampire) would be great. Even simpler would be simply rogue, mage, warrior, warrior-mage etc. based on your skills' archetype distribution. Is it possible/easy?
    It's meant to change but it's a known issue. It's pretty broken right now.
    As I recall, this was working in 1.0 or so. Broke somewhere along the way, though.
    I used to be an Archaeologist like you, but then I took an Adventurer to the knee.

    This is why I've started using professions in my characters names (e.g. Mage John the Adventurer)
    Ah, I thought it might be something like that. Thanks for clearing it up.
    Anyone know if, when they do fix it, it will be retroactive? To characters that already exist, and also dead characters on the high score list - does the list retain enough info on the characters to make that possible?
    No, it doesn't.
    You can manually edit the high score table to give whatever profession you want. It's just a plain text file in My Documents/Gaslamp Games/Dungeons of Dredmor.

    Edit: At least, I presumed you could, but I just tried it and, every time I restart the game, the list reverts back to its original form.
    Anyone know what's causing that and how to stop it? Steam Cloud maybe?
    Okay, further testing, I just tried loading DoD without Steam (as I just remembered you could do that) and my changes to the hi-score remained intact. So it does look like the issue lies with the Steam Cloud. Anyone know how to force the Cloud to accept my changes?

    Edit: Okay, last update, I managed to make the Cloud accept my changes. What I did was load up DoD and make the changes while the game was loaded, and then I made a new character and instantly had him killed off, thereby adding him to the hi-score table. Steam Cloud then updated its own table with the new character and all the changes I had made.
    So are there any plans for fixing it?
    It's a low priority bug, at this point we can't promise anything or an ETA.
    Could we at least have the explanations of *why* and *how* it got broken?

    Because it must have pretty arcane issues tied to it to remain unfixed, something as simple in appearance as attaching a given title from a list to a name in the tombstone.
    What appears to be the case is that the titles have been moved into tags in the skillDB (so that mod skills can give titles!) but no one has moved the titles from the source code to xml.

    Beatings shall be distributed.

    (Thank you to Daynab for bringing this up, btw.)
    Dude, thanks for the explanation. :life:
    I have always wondered about this. Even thought about making a similar thread many times now. My other dungeon crawlers all had this and I had a faint memory of it being like giygas' screenshot but wasn't sure if that was an invention of my own mind. Sadly it is part of the source code :(

    Hopefully we see it again one day.